Best Haltom City Private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 private school serving 36 students in Haltom City, TX (there are 11 public schools, serving 6,125 public students). 1% of all K-12 students in Haltom City, TX are educated in private schools (compared to the TX state average of 6%).
The top ranked private school in Haltom City, TX is Haltom Christian School.
The average acceptance rate is 25%, which is lower than the Texas private school average acceptance rate of 82%.
100% of private schools in Haltom City, TX are religiously affiliated (most commonly Christian).
